Photographing wrestling causes me to turn and twist my body more than any other sport.  And I am not even the one exerting the most effort.  I love getting down on the floor and getting mat level images.  The contortions happen because they do not stay in the center of the mat and then you also have to get around the ref.  You know you have the perfect angle when all the sudden the ref appears in your view.  Which then means I am trying to move myself quickly to a new angle but without getting in the way of anyone watching the match.  But what I do is not even close to the wrestlers.  I am constantly amazed by their flexibility and strength.  Plus the fans are great and there are very unique instructions being shouted out.  Below are a few of my favorites from the night.  All images are available through the Game Proofs link above.
